Question

Compute the Gini impurity of a list of class labels (integers or strings). Gini impurity = 1 - sum over each class of (p_class)^2, where p_class is that class's fraction of the labels. A pure node (all one class) has impurity 0. The input list is non-empty. Round the result to 6 decimal places.

Implement
gini_impurity(labels: list[int]) → float
Examples
in[[0,0,1,1]]out0.5
